含氰侧基的聚醚醚酮酮-聚醚酮醚酮酮共聚物的合成与表征

摘    要:在KOH和K2CO3存在下,通过2,6-二氯苯甲腈与苯酚在N-甲基吡咯烷酮(NMP)中的缩合反应,合成了2,6-二苯氧基苯甲腈(DPOBN)。在无水AlCl3及NMP存在下,将DPOBN与4,4′-二苯氧基二苯甲酮(DPBP)、对苯二甲酰氯在1,2-二氯乙烷中进行低温溶液共缩聚反应,合成了一系列含氰侧基的聚醚醚酮酮(PCEEKK)-聚醚酮醚酮酮(PEKEKK)共聚物(简称共聚物)。用傅里叶变换红外光谱、示差扫描量热分析、热重分析、广角X射线衍射光谱等方法对共聚物的结构和性能进行了表征。实验结果表明,n(DPOBN)∶n(DPBP)=(5∶95)~(40∶60)时,共聚物的玻璃化转变温度(Tg=161~173℃)比纯PEKEKK的Tg(160℃)高;而共聚物的熔点(Tm=320~369℃)则比纯PEKEKK的Tm(378℃)低,有利于熔融加工成型。共聚物和纯PEKEKK一样具有优异的耐热性能和抗化学腐蚀性能。

Synthesis and Characterization of Polyether Ether Ketone Ketone/Polyether Ketone Ether Ketone Ketone Copolymers with Pendant Cyano Groups

Abstract:2,6-Diphenoxybenzonitrile(DPOBN)was firstly prepared by condensation of 2,6-dichlorobenzonitrile with phenol in N-methyl pyrrolidone(NMP)in presence of KOH and K2CO3.A series of copolymers consisting of polyether ether ketone ketone(PCEEKK)with pendant cyano groups and polyether ketone ether ketone ketone(PEKEKK)were synthesized in the presence of AlCl3 and NMP by low temperature solution polycondensation of DPOBN and 4,4′-diphenoxybenzophenone(DPBP)with terephthaloyl dichloride in 1,2-dichloro-ethane.The copolymers were characterized by means of IR,DSC,TG and WAXD.When n(DPOBN) ∶n(DPBP)=(5 ∶95)-(40 ∶60),the glass transition temperature(Tg)of copolymers are in range of 161-173 ℃,higher than that of PEKEKK(Tg=160 ℃).The melting temperature(Tm)are in range of 320-369 ℃,lower than that of PEKEKK(Tm=378 ℃).The copolymers are suitable for melt molding process.The copolymers are semi-crystalline and have excellent heat-resistance and chemical resistance.
